🛸 bluesman [OP] · Apr 21 at 19:30:
@lamb-duh I added Runtime. I'm debating what to do with Country and Language. Blade Runner (for example), comes back with seven languages and three countries. I'm wondering if that's too much information for the pre-formatted text block. Feedback welcome.
It's possible to search by IMDB ID.
Scriptonite will auto-prompt for the IMDB ID if you just put ";id" on the end of the base URL. Do you think that would be useful as a link on the home page?
GeminiMDB calls the OMDb API. You get 1,000 requests a day for free. Beyond that, you have to become a Patreon member.
